Children's Backpack With Pockets | Back To School Sewing Pattern

Sew a functional child's backpack with Debbie Shore's sewing pattern and video.

For school or weekends away, this children's backpack sewing project has lots of pockets to help keep the kids organised! Make it in brightly coloured plain fabrics or prints in their favourite cartoon characters. If this is a school or sports bag, how about making it in the teams’ colours?

I’ve used cotton canvas for my bag as it’s a sturdy, strong fabric. Denim would work well, and quilting cotton could also be used but may need firmer interfacing to give it more structure. (There’s no harm in adding a medium-weight interfacing plus fusible fleece to the fabric if you need to.) I’ve used a fusible fleece (H640) to stabilize my fabric. Foam would give a firmer bag but may need trimming back to the seams to reduce bulk. If using a sew-in firm fleece, you may wish to adhere it to the fabric with a basting spray such as Odif 505.

Finished size: 10½ x 12½ x 3in (26.75 x 31.75 x 7.5cm)

Note: Use a ¼in (5mm) seam allowance unless otherwise stated.

You will need:

Equipment

  • Sewing machine
  • Fabric shears, or rotary cutter and cutting mat
  • Paper scissors, for cutting the template
  • Safety pin or bodkin, to thread the elastic
  • Fabric clips
  • Optional: walking foot, when sewing the outer bag and bag lining together

Materials

Gather:

  • 24 x 14in (61 x 35.5cm) of fabric 1 for the front and back: mine is blue
  • 44 x 34in (112 x 86.5cm) of fabric 2 for the sides, pockets and lining: mine is yellow
  • 25 x 12in (63.5 x 30in) of fabric 3 for the straps: mine is red
  • 35 x 18in (89 x 46cm) of fusible fleece
  • Two 7in (18cm) square pieces of mesh fabric for the side pockets
  • Two 4in (10cm) lengths of ¼in (5mm) wide elastic for the side pockets
  • Two 1in (2.5cm) rectangular rings
  • Two 1in (2.5cm) sliders
  • 20in (51cm) zip: mine is red to match the straps
  • 14in (35.5cm) zip: mine is red to match the straps

Cut:

  • Use the pattern to cut two bag pieces in fabric 1 (blue) for the outer (front and back) and two in fabric 2 (yellow) for the lining 
  • Two 11 x 3½in (28 x 9cm) rectangles in fabric 2 for the base (one for the outer and one for the lining)
  • 13 x 11in (33 x 28cm) rectangle of fabric 2 for the back pocket
  • Two 11 x 6in (28 x 15cm) rectangles in fabric 2 for the lower section of the front pocket 
  • 11 x 3in (28 x 7.5cm) strip in fabric 2 for the upper section of the front pocket 
  • Four 17 x 1¾in (43 x 4.5cm)  strips of fabric 2 for the zip panel (two for the outer and two for the lining)
  • Four 3½ x 7½in (9 x 19cm) rectangles of fabric 2 for the side panels (two for the outer and two for the lining)
  • Two 11 x 12in (28 x 30cm) rectangles of fabric 2 for the inside pockets 
  • 4 x 2in (10 x 5cm) rectangle of fabric 3 (red) for the hanging loop
  • Two 4in (10cm) squares of fabric 3 for the strap tabs
  • Two 25 x 4in (63.5 x 10cm) rectangles of fabric 3 for the straps
  • Two 4 x 3in (10 x 7.5cm) rectangles of fabric 3 for the zip tabs
